We are pleased to introduce our new temporary soft plastic recycling service for Boroondara residents. This service provides residents with a short-term option to recycle their soft plastics following the collapse of the REDcycle program.

APR Plastics will collect the soft plastics every Thursday. Due to the limited capacity at each collection point, we will not be able to accept more soft plastic for recycling if a collection point becomes full. 

APR Plastics can also stop accepting soft plastic if they reach capacity limits at their processing facility or are no longer able to process the material. We will notify residents through our Temporary soft plastic recycling service page and on-site signage if the collection points become full or are no longer accepting soft plastic items.

Our temporary service will end when the Australian Government coordinates a longer-term, more viable soft plastic recycling solution with the supermarket and packaging industry. We continue to advocate on behalf of our community for action.
